Etymology[edit]

mis- +‎ subtract

Verb[edit]

missubtract (third-person singular simple present missubtracts, present participle missubtracting, simple past and past participle missubtracted)

  1. To subtract incorrectly.
    • 1994, Dorothy L. Mercer, Injury: Learning to Live Again, page 101:
      Who woefully spelled that word? Not I! or missubtracted checks in the hundreds column?
